Output fef1fbefb51bcae541a0101b9c376fb0fcb44d5a27083019fda47e431d1a7761:45

value
109754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d44537c2b9b6bf83833f28ad537b8865d65b6ee OP_EQUAL
address
3JwmVBU7uuEdwFrXp1zwwcXc8pS7AStuQ9
transaction
fef1fbefb51bcae541a0101b9c376fb0fcb44d5a27083019fda47e431d1a7761
confirmations
258225
spent
true